Are Massage Chairs Good For You?

Yes, massage chairs can be good for you. Regular massage sessions have been known to relieve stress and anxiety, reduce muscle tension and pain, improve circulation, and boost your immune system. Massage chairs can provide similar benefits to traditional massage therapy but in the comfort of your own home. They can be especially beneficial for people who lead sedentary lifestyles or suffer from chronic pain or stiffness.

Can a Massage Chair Replace a Real Massage?

While massage chairs can provide similar benefits to traditional massage therapy, they cannot completely replace a real massage. Massage chairs lack the human touch and intuition that comes with a professional massage therapist. However, massage chairs can be a great alternative for those who can't afford regular massages or those who prefer to relax in the comfort of their own home.

Diagnosing a Car Accident Spine Injury

Diagnosing a Car Accident Spine Injury is essential for providing timely, effective medical treatment and for uncovering existing or future complications. Typically, the initial diagnosis will begin with the healthcare provider taking a thorough history of the accident and asking questions regarding any symptoms that have arisen as a result of the crash. Despite the complexity of car accident spine injuries, healthcare providers must quickly determine an accurate diagnosis so they may adequately manage the injury and its consequences.

The primary methods used to diagnose car accident spine injuries include physical examination, imaging tests such as X-rays, CT scans and MRI’s, and nerve conduction studies (NCS). During physical examinations, spinal diagnosticians will look for evidence of reduced range of motion, swelling and tenderness in areas where trauma may have occurred. Imaging tests provide insight into the underlying anatomy of the neck or back region which help doctors determine any structural changes that could be causing pain or symptoms. It is important to note that these test results might take several days or weeks to arrive depending on availability. Finally, NCS are nerve tests that measure how well neurons are functioning. These studies can help detect nerve damage and rule out other causes of symptoms stemming from outside of the spine such as pinched nerves in other parts of the body.

While it is not always necessary to receive every type of exam in order to accurately diagnose a car accident spine injury, debate has arisen amongst medical professionals on what constitutes an adequate initial examination; some believe basic physical exams are enough while others find neurological assessments and certain imaging studies essential for comprehensive diagnoses. Further debate occurs over which types of imaging studies should be completed first to confirm any physical abnormalities noted during examination. Complications with a Car Accident Spine Injury

When it comes to car accidents, spine injuries are among the most serious types of trauma one can sustain. Such an injury can often lead to lifelong complications and even impairments if not treated properly. Fortunately, most people recover quite well with conservative treatment and careful rehabilitation, depending on the severity of their injury. However, there are still some major complications that patients need to be aware of when dealing with a car accident spine injury.

One common complication with a car accident spine injury is paralysis. Paralysis can occur in any part of the body due to a spinal cord injury or damage to the nerves associated with the spine. While the type of paralysis may vary in its severity and location, it can severely limit an individual’s quality of life and daily activities if not managed properly.

Another potential complication associated with a car accident spine injury is chronic pain. The vertebral structure of the spine is extremely sensitive and any significant impact sustained during an accident can cause severe pain over time. This can make it difficult for individuals to perform basic activities such as walking or sitting for prolonged periods of time; however, this can be managed by a combination of medications and physical therapy treatments.

Finally, another potential complication is psychological effects. Some individuals who have been through a traumatic experience such as a car accident may experience mood changes, anxiety or depression due to their injury. These psychological effects should also be managed by an experienced medical provider in order to ensure that individuals are able to cope with their injury in a healthy manner.

When fully understood and managed accordingly, many potential complications associated with a car accident spine injury can be avoided or at least minimized. With proper care and attention, individuals can go on to live full lives despite their injury. Potential Nerve Damage or Trauma

Potential nerve damage or trauma resulting from a car accident can range from mild to severe, with two of the most common forms being radiculopathy and peripheral neuropathy. In some cases, the injury may cause partial or full paralysis while other times, it is completely reversible.

Radiculopathy refers to a pinched or compressed nerve in the spine which affects the ability to control body functions below the area of injury. This can include numbness, tingling, burning and weakness in relevant areas like one’s hands and legs. It often also causes pain radiating down the affected area of the spine.

Peripheral neuropathy usually results from compression or stretching of nerves located outside of the spine. This type of nerve damage can lead to loss or decreased sensation in the affected area and weakness due to muscles not receiving properly signals from nerves anymore. Complications such as imbalance and difficulty walking are possible.

Though certain types of nerve damage may be permanent, many cases can be reversed with intensive physical therapy and rehabilitation programs that focus on improving range of motion in coordination with restored muscle function. In some cases, surgery might also be needed to repair damaged areas as well as medications for pain management.

What medical treatments might be recommended for a car accident spine injury?

A medical treatment plan for a car accident spine injury may depend on the severity of the injury and could include:

1. Physical therapy - to help reduce pain, improve mobility, and stimulate nerve function

2. Occupational therapy - to help with activities of daily living, such as dressing and eating independently

3. Injections - including epidural steroid injections, facet joint injections, and nerve blocks (to reduce inflammation)

4. Surgery - if conservative treatments are not adequate

5. Prescription medications - such as muscle relaxants, anti-inflammatories, or opioids (for severe pain)

6. Bracing or other orthopedic supports.

Physical therapists and occupational therapists can provide manual therapy, therapeutic exercise, and functional training to help restore range of motion and strengthen muscles around the spine. Injections and surgery can help reduce inflammation or decompress nerves for improved nerve function and decreased pain. Medications can help control inflammation and reduce pain. Orthopedic supports can be used to stabilize the spine while healing and during physical therapy.

Liability Insurance coverage

Liability insurance policies covers injuries and property damages you cause in a traffic collision, up to the limitations set by your coverage. In the state of Illinois, liability insurance protection is mandated to be carried by all vehicle drivers.
A liability insurance policy normally includes a minimum of $25,000 per person and $50,000 for several people hurt in a single mishap. This quantity can cover the medical costs and loss of incomes of people in a car accident if you are found to be at fault.
In addition, it can likewise pay for the damages to another motorist's automobile or other residential or commercial property that you trigger in a crash. Comprehensive Insurance coverage

Comprehensive (other than crash) insurance coverage spends for damages to your vehicle that aren't caused by an accident, consisting of damage from fire, hail, theft, criminal damage and falling branches. It's usually purchased in addition to accident as part of a full coverage policy.
It is essential to note that if you're renting or funding your motor vehicle, the lending institution might require that you purchase extensive insurance protection. Even if you're not required by state legislation to have it, it's generally worth the added expense to protect your investment.
The very best way to determine if comprehensive is worth the added expense is to approximate your vehicle's real money value. If the expense of extensive insurance plans is more than 10% of your cars and truck's real money worth, it might not deserve it for you.
It also assists to think about various detailed and collision deductibles. Selecting a high deductible might help you conserve money on your premium, but it can likewise lead to higher out-of-pocket expenditures if you need to make a claim.

What Levels of Voltage are Lethal?

Electricity is a powerful force that can be useful in certain situations, but it can also be incredibly dangerous if not handled properly. Knowing the difference between safe and unsafe levels of voltage is critical for electrical safety. Understanding what levels of voltage are considered lethal can help you keep yourself, your family, and your property safe. The National Fire Protection Association (NFPA) has established standards for electrical safety that specify the maximum amount of voltage that is considered safe. Generally, any voltage above 30 volts is considered dangerous and potentially lethal. Any voltage that is greater than 600 volts is considered extremely dangerous and potentially fatal. The amount of current (amps) that is flowing through the circuit also plays a role in determining how dangerous it is. Generally, any current greater than 5 milliamps (mA) can cause a shock, while anything above 100 mA can cause a fatal shock. However, the severity of the shock will also depend on the duration of the contact and the path of the current through the body. In addition to voltage and current, the resistance of the body also plays a role in determining the severity of an electric shock. Generally, the less resistance the body has, the more dangerous the shock. This is why it is especially important to avoid contact with wet surfaces or metal objects, as these materials have less resistance to electricity. It is also important to realize that voltage does not always cause a lethal shock. Many people are able to survive electrical shocks from high voltage sources if they are wearing proper clothing and safety equipment. However, it is still important to exercise extreme caution when working with electricity and to always follow safety protocols to minimize the risk of injury.
